Student Tuition Costs and Fees

What are the typical tuition costs and fees for attending Texas State Technical College-West Texas?
1701st for total cost of attendance
  In District In State Out of State
Effective as of 2010-08-04
FT Undergraduate Tuition $2,412 $2,412 $6,768
FT Undergraduate Required Fees $1,224 $1,224 $1,224
PT Undergraduate per Credit Hour $67 $67 $188
FT Graduate Tuition N/A N/A N/A
FT Graduate Required Fees N/A N/A N/A
PT Graduate per Credit Hour N/A N/A N/A
Total Cost of Attendance — On-Campus $16,335 $16,335 $20,691
Total Cost of Attendance — Off-Campus w/out Family $16,935 $16,935 $21,291
Total Cost of Attendance — Off-Campus with Family $9,435 $9,435 $13,791
